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ith specializes in offering a wide variety of services connected to automotive locks and keys. These professionals are trained to deal with numerous issues, consisting of:
-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have actually bro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and provide you with new keys.
-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and safely open the doors without triggering damage.
-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can avoid your car from starting. A car locksmith can detect and repair these concerns.
- Transponder Key Programming: Modern vehicles often use transponder keys, which require customized programming to work.
- Car Lock Installation: If you need to set up new locks or boost the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can help.
Aspects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The expense of car locksmith services can differ based upon a number of aspects:
- Type of Service: Different services have various price points. For example, an easy lockout service may cost less than programming a transponder key.
- Time of Day: Emergency services, specifically those offered late in the evening or early in the morning, frequently come with a higher price.
- Place: Urban areas generally have more locksmiths and may offer competitive prices, while backwoods may have less options and greater costs.
- Kind of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end lorries frequently need specialized tools and competence, which can increase the expense.
- Reputation and Experience: More knowledgeable and credible locksmiths may charge more, but they often offer higher quality service.

Q: How much does it cost to unlock a car?A: The expense to open a car can v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ending upon the intricacy of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Aspects such as the time of day and the kind of vehicle can also affect the cost.
Q: Are car locksmith professionals covered by insurance?A: Some car insurance coverage cover the cost of locksmith services. It's essential to check your policy or call your insurance service provider to validate protection.
Q: How do I validate a locksmith's qualifications?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ance details. In addition, you can contact your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to ensure they are genuine and have a great track record.
Q: Can I use a regular locksmith for car services?A: While some routine locksmith professionals may provide car locksmith services, it's normally best to utilize a specialized car locksmith. They have the particular tools and training required to manage automotive locks and keys effectively.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, contact a car locksmith to get a new set made. They can likewise extract any broken keys and program transponder keys. It's also an excellent idea to submit an authorities report and call your car insurance company.
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to get here?A: The reaction time can vary depending upon the locksmith's accessibility and your location. Some locksmith professionals use 24/7 services and can show up within thirty minutes, while others might take longer.
